This chapter explores the role of music in movies and TV shows, discussing how it enhances the narrative, character development, and emotions of the audience. It examines examples from 'Interstellar' and 'Schindler's List', as well as a composer blending 18th-century court music with hip-hop beats for 'Succession'. The hosts debate whether music should go unnoticed in the background or play a more dominating role, and discuss the decline in recent music scores.
When music in movies and TV drama series is played exceptionally well, it has the ability to latch onto our nostalgic heartstrings. We go down our playlists of timeless favorites and try to answer this question: do recent music scores and soundtracks hold up to the same standard as their predecessors?
